Much of the season takes place in low-light environments. The 10bit depth ensures the shadows remain "inky" and detailed rather than pixelated.
HDR is the "secret sauce" of modern cinematography. It increases the contrast between the brightest whites and the darkest blacks. In Season 4, which moves the setting to the vibrant, academic halls of London, HDR makes the textures of the old architecture and the glow of city lights pop with realistic intensity. This refers to the . 1080p (Full HD) consists of 1,920 pixels horizontally and 1,080 pixels vertically. While 4K is the current ceiling, 1080p remains the "sweet spot" for most viewers, providing sharp detail without requiring massive amounts of storage space or high-speed bandwidth. 3.
